$800K Fixer-Upper Comes with a Squatter Living in the Basement

At a glance, this Prado Place’s five-bedroom house is such a dream to own. Coming at a $800,000 price tag, the house has a great location - Trader’s Joe and Home Depot are close by. It is also relatively affordable, being in an area where many house sales top the $1 million mark.

However, potential buyers will be shocked to discover what this purchase entails. For three years, the basement level of the house has been occupied by a squatter who’s been living there without a lease in place. According to their realtor, she was someone who weaseled her way in and the current owners are not “the type that can financially afford or emotionally deal with the eviction.” And so, they let her stay there. The lower level is also not available for viewing, per the listing.

And so, any interested parties who can obtain the house at a bargain, may want to consider setting aside some budget for eviction.
